About the Role

We are seeking a skilled Transportation Specialist to join our Passenger Fleet Team at Leicestershire County Council. As a key member of our team, you will be responsible for transporting vulnerable adults and children with special educational needs to their destinations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Transport passengers safely and efficiently, adhering to relevant policies, legislation, and procedures.
  • Ensure the personal wellbeing and safety of passengers at all times.
  • Operate a range of vehicles, including minibuses, to transport passengers and goods.
  • Work collaboratively with escorts and other team members to provide a high-quality service.
  • Maintain accurate records and documentation, including passenger manifests and vehicle logs.
  • Stay up-to-date with road traffic legislation and highway code requirements.

Requirements

  • Full driving license with minibus entitlement (category D1 or D).
  • Experience in driving and transporting individuals or groups of people.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work with people of varying capabilities.
  • Ability to lift and move passengers and equipment, with training provided.
  • Understanding of and commitment to equality, diversity, and inclusion principles.

Working Arrangements

We offer a range of flexible working arrangements, including part-time and term-time only positions. Our team operates from various depots across Leicestershire, and we are keen to support employees in balancing their work and personal life.
